QUnit

软件描述

QUnit 是一个功能强大且易于使用的 JavaScript 测试套件。它被 jQuery 项目用于测试其代码和插件,但也可用于测试任何通用的 JavaScript 代码(甚至可测试服务器端的 JavaScript 代码)。

官方网站

访问软件的官方网站了解更多信息

官方认证

docs.jquery.com

安全链接HTTPS

什么是 QUnit?

QUnit 是一个功能强大且易于使用的 JavaScript 测试套件。它被 jQuery 项目用于测试其代码和插件,但也可用于测试任何通用的 JavaScript 代码(甚至可以测试服务器端的 JavaScript 代码)。

主要功能

🔄 替代方案

9 个选择
Jasmine

Jasmine

软件

Jasmine 是一个开源的 JavaScript 测试框架,旨在可在任何支持 JavaScript 的平台上运行,不侵入应用程序或 IDE,并具备易于阅读的语法。

免费 • 开源
查看详情

Mocha 是一个功能丰富的 JavaScript 测试框架,可在 node.js 和浏览器上运行,使异步测试变得简单而有趣。Mocha 测试按顺序执行,支持灵活精准的报告,并能将未捕获的异常映射到正确的测试用例。

免费 • 开源
查看详情

提供无缝的 Vite 集成、与 Jest 兼容的 expect 和快照功能,以及即时监视模式的测试框架。支持 ESM、TypeScript 和 JSX,基于 esbuild。

免费 • 开源
查看详情
Karma

Karma

软件

一个简单的工具,可在多个真实浏览器中执行JavaScript代码。Karma 不是一个测试框架,也不是断言库。Karma 只是启动一个 HTTP 服务器,并生成你可能已经从你喜欢的测试框架中熟悉的测试运行器 HTML 文件。

免费 • 开源
查看详情
💻

Jasmine Given

单元测试工具

jasmine-given - 类似 rspec-given,但用于 Jasmine

免费 • 开源
查看详情
UnitJS

UnitJS

软件

Unit.js 是一个用于 JavaScript 的断言库,可在 Node.js 和浏览器中运行。它可与任何测试运行器和单元测试框架(如 Mocha、Jasmine、Karma、Protractor(Angular 应用的端到端测试框架)、QUnit 等)配合使用。

免费 • 开源
查看详情
Spearmint

Spearmint

软件

Spearmint 使开发者无需编写任何代码,即可轻松创建功能性的无障碍性、端点、GraphQL、Puppeteer、React、Hooks、Redux、Svelte、Vue、安全性和现在支持的 Solid.js 测试。它通过使用 DOM 查询,将用户输入动态转换为可执行的 Jest 测试代码。

免费 • 开源
查看详情

Tree - JavaScript 最佳的单元测试框架!

免费 • 开源
查看详情
上一页
下一页